About The Position

ECMC Group is a nonprofit corporation focused on helping students succeed. Headquartered in Minneapolis, ECMC Group and its family of companies provide financial tools and services, as well as funding for innovative programs to help students achieve their academic and professional goals. Job Summary Under direct supervision, provides assistance to the operational support of ECMC’s external collection agency partners.

Responsibilities

  • Creates reports for internal and external use including Daily Performance reports, Weekly Placement by Performance reports and Monthly reports
  • Acts as resource for staff and external agencies for updates
  • Assists in researching and reviewing account issues
  • Researches rehabilitation balance discrepancies
  • Responds to telephone calls, voicemails, emails and written correspondence from external agencies
  • Assists external agencies in Direct Loan Consolidation process
  • Manages balance discrepancy report and works with lenders for additional funding on Rehabilitation accounts
  • Manages relationships with external collection agencies
  • Tracks, researches and resolves agency-related issues
  • Complies with all ECMC Group Policies
  • Performs other duties and responsibilities as assigned
